Just how do I know when my pipes have burst?


Varying water stress


Pipelines do not simply burst in a day. You might have observed that your cooking area faucet or shower does not run immediately when you turn the faucet. It may stop briefly for a couple of secs and afterwards blast you with more pressure than typical.
In various other circumstances, the water might appear regular in the beginning, after that decrease in stress after a couple of secs.

Contaminated water


Many people assume a burst pipe is a one-way outlet. Fairly the contrary. As water spurts of the hole or wound in your plumbing system, impurities locate their method.
Your water might be infected from the resource, so if you can, examine if your water container has any type of issues. Nevertheless, if your drinking water is supplied as well as cleansed by the city government, you ought to call your plumber right away if you see or smell anything funny in your water.

Puddles under pipes and sinks


When a pipeline ruptureds, the outflow develops a puddle. It may show up that the puddle is growing in size, and no matter how many times you wipe the pool, in a couple of minutes, there's another one waiting to be cleaned. Often, you might not be able to map the pool to any visible pipelines. This is an indication to call a professional plumber.

Damp wall surfaces and water discolorations


Prior to a pipeline ruptureds, it will leak, a lot of times. If this consistent leaking goes unnoticed, the leakage might graduate into a wide tear in your pipe. One very easy method to avoid this emergency is to look out for damp walls ad water discolorations. These water spots will lead you right to the leak.

Untraceable trickling sounds


Pipe bursts can take place in the most undesirable locations, like within concrete, inside wall surfaces, or under sinks. When your house goes silent, you may have the ability to hear an annoyingly consistent dripping sound. Also after you've examined your shower head and also kitchen area tap, the trickling may continue.
Precious reader, the trickling may be originating from a pipe inside your walls. There isn't much you can do regarding that, except inform an expert plumber.

What do I do when I identify a ruptured pipeline?


Your water meter will remain to run even while your water wastes. To lessen your losses, locate the main controls as well as transform the supply off. The water mains are an above-ground framework beside your residential or commercial property.

Burst Pipe Repair Tips


Trying to find your main water shut-off valve for your plumbing in an emergency is often easier said than done! But this winter is going to be a cold one, and you need to be ready for the worst case plumbing scenario: that’s because, if your pipes freeze and burst this winter, you’ll want to know how to turn off the water valve immediately in order to minimize the damage.



First, let’s talk about frozen pipes. Every winter, our experts here at JD Service Now, Heating, and Air Conditioning are called in on frozen pipe jobs that need immediate service. Frozen pipes happen because pipes are exposed or hose bibbs aren’t properly winterized. We’re also seen some instances where homeowners forgot to clear out and shut off their sprinkler systems at the end of the summer the result is not pretty! When water is left standing in a pipeline over the course of the hard North Carolina winter, it freezes and expands. If it expands too quickly before the homeowner realizes there’s a problem, it can burst the pipe and require emergency plumbing pipe repair.



But frozen pipes can be avoided! Just follow these three tips to winterize your home and keep your plumbing safe:


Get an Insulation Blanket for the Hot Water Heater



Having a water heater leak can make a serious mess: if you don’t have an automatic shut-off valve on the device, the storage tank will continue trying to fill itself. Avoid disaster this winter by taking extra precautions. You can buy an insulating blanket for your hot water tank at your local hardware store for less than $50, and the investment could save you hundreds in water damage repairs!


Shut Down Sprinkler Systems


Before we transition into the bitter cold of winter, do this simple check: have you winterized your sprinkler system? You probably haven’t thought about watering your lawn since the summer ended, but it’s still important to put some time into completely closing the water supply valve and then clearing out the water from the pipes. This involves blowing compressed air through the sprinkler lines to ensure there’s no standing water left to freeze.


Heat-Taping on Exposed Pipes


An easy way to prevent frozen pipes is heat taping, which you can do on your own. Electrical heating tape is cheap, and if you insulate your exposed pipes with it before the temperature drops, you can greatly decrease your risk.



If all else fails and you do wind up having a frozen pipe burst in your home, your first step should be to turn off the water. We’ve outlined how to find and operate the main water shut-off valve in this video:
